Message from BFG from their FB page:
Ok folks, here is an UPDATE! Steam keys are on their way to the thousands of backers who were eligible for a download of the game. WE are working VERY hard to deliver all of these, so please be patient. We only very recently received the list of keys and our own email servers are distributing the emails to all the users. Thousands have already made it through, and thousands more are coming VERY soon! IMPORTANT: THIS GAME IS DRM FREE! When you upload a product to Steam, there is an option to select whether or not you want that game to use DRM, which we have NOT selected, which means you ONLY use Steam to Download the game. After which point THE GAME IS YOURS. If you don’t like Steam you can close Steam, delete Steam, do whatever you want with Steam after you have downloaded Tesla Effect. I reiterate: THIS GAME IS AND ALWAYS WILL BE DRM FREE!

No, he’s correct. Some games (mostly retro releases, like X-Com, Commander Keen, etc) that don’t use the Steam API actually are DRM free, and will work, even if you delete Steam entirely. The downside of this is no achievements, no cloud saves, no matchmaking (not relevant in this case), etc.
It does seem like asking for trouble to not discuss this in advance or give people the option, though. It might be technically correct, but it’s not good PR.
